[spunge]
are a ska punk band from Tewkesbury, England. The lead singer, Alex Copeland has commented that the brackets are in the name so that the letters don't fall out! The correct name does not capitalise the 'S', probably for aesthetic reasons. are the only band who has ever officially been given permission by the Marley family to change the lyrics of a Bob Marley song, on their cover of "No Woman, No Cry" (this can be found on their second album, Room For Abuse). Kids Can't Fly
Kids Can't Fly formed in May 2006 with the intention of giving the Southampton ska-punk scene a kick. Members were brought in from many local and national bands, including Zero Consent, Schoolboy Error, Fandangle, Toupé, Speaking of Losers, After Thought, The Generators, Harpoon Larsen and many others. Between the members, they already had a huge amount of stage and song-writing experience, so adapted quickly into writing new songs.

Fatter Than Albert
Band bio from their web site reads:
Fatter Than Albert has been throwing punches, exploding faces, and playing rock guitar since January of 2004. Pulling inspiration from their home town of New Orleans, the band has set out to challenge themselves musically and has created a unique blend of jazz influenced ska-punk music. They have displayed their energetic live show numerous times locally with crowds of over 400 in attendance.

Sonic Boom Six
Formed in Manchester, England in 2002, Sonic Boom Six represent the most compelling soundclash to rise from the underground in years. Few bands can so smoothly mix dancefloor-savvy elements of reggae, jungle and ska with the rigorous commentary of hip-hop whilst retaining enough grit and aggression to be an active fixture of the UK’s punk scene. Only Sonic Boom Six are propelled by the melodious rapping of Laila K who is one of the most incendiary vocalists to ever bounce around a moshpit of Mohawks.
The Skints
Do The Dog Press Release This young 4 piece crew draw wide ranging influence from the likes of King Tubby & Augustus Pablo through to The Specials, Bad Brains & Operation Ivy & their highly infectious sound fuses together elements of chilled out dubby reggae with fast skanking 2 tone & blazing skacore. Although only in their line up for about a year The Skints have already notched up loads of gigs in & around London's squats, pubs & clubs & picked up some Radio 1 airplay for their first demo thanks to Mike Davies' Punk Show.
